| =head1 NAME |
| |
| SSL_get_version - get the protocol version of a connection. |
| |
| =head1 SYNOPSIS |
| |
| #include <openssl/ssl.h> |
| |
| const char *SSL_get_version(const SSL *ssl); |
| |
| =head1 DESCRIPTION |
| |
| SSL_get_version() returns the name of the protocol used for the |
| connection B<ssl>. |
| |
| =head1 RETURN VALUES |
| |
| The following strings can be returned: |
| |
| =over 4 |
| |
| =item SSLv2 |
| |
| The connection uses the SSLv2 protocol. |
| |
| =item SSLv3 |
| |
| The connection uses the SSLv3 protocol. |
| |
| =item TLSv1 |
| |
| The connection uses the TLSv1.0 protocol. |
| |
| =item TLSv1.1 |
| |
| The connection uses the TLSv1.1 protocol. |
| |
| =item TLSv1.2 |
| |
| The connection uses the TLSv1.2 protocol. |
| |
| =item unknown |
| |
| This indicates that no version has been set (no connection established). |
